加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.023zz.com/)- 智能内容、大数据、数据可视化、人脸识别、图像分析!
当前位置: 首页 > 云计算 > 正文

Go语言构建弹性云计算架构:高效计算与动态资源调配

发布时间:2026-06-19 09:22:23 所属栏目:云计算 来源:DaWei
导读:  Go语言因其高效的并发模型和简洁的语法,成为构建弹性云计算架构的理想选择。在云环境中,系统需要处理大量并发请求,并根据负载动态调整资源,Go的goroutine机制能够有效提升系统的吞吐量。  弹性云计算的核心

  Go语言因其高效的并发模型和简洁的语法,成为构建弹性云计算架构的理想选择。在云环境中,系统需要处理大量并发请求,并根据负载动态调整资源,Go的goroutine机制能够有效提升系统的吞吐量。


  弹性云计算的核心在于动态资源调配,而Go语言提供的标准库如net/http和gRPC,使得开发者可以轻松构建可扩展的服务。通过合理的goroutine管理,服务可以在不增加额外开销的情况下处理更多请求。


  在资源调度方面,Go语言与容器化技术结合紧密。Docker和Kubernetes等工具可以与Go应用无缝集成,实现自动化的部署、扩展和故障恢复。这种组合让云平台能够根据实际需求快速调整计算资源。


  Go语言的编译特性使其在云环境中具备良好的性能表现。编译后的二进制文件体积小、启动速度快,适合在资源受限的环境下运行。这进一步增强了系统的弹性和响应能力。


  为了实现更智能的资源调配,开发者可以利用Go语言编写监控和调度器组件。这些组件能够实时分析系统负载,并触发自动扩缩容操作,确保资源使用效率最大化。


AI生成的效果图,仅供参考

  本站观点,Go语言凭借其高效的并发处理能力和良好的生态系统,为构建灵活、高效的云计算架构提供了坚实的基础。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章